I have been KEEN to read this as part of the author’s ARC and Street Team and I can definitely say that I haven’t been disappointed. This is a fast-paced, action-packed, swoon-worthy romantasy novel, the first in a trilogy, set in our world but not as we know it.
The story is told by Maya, a human with Elemental powers to control water, who lives in a secret settlement in Portland, USA, for other Elementals. They are in hiding from non-Elemental humans (called Commoners, or Coms) who want to destroy the Elemental’s powers. To strengthen the Elemental’s chances of winning the war against the Coms and the future of Elemental power, young women must choose between two men who are genetically their match to bond to and create stronger offspring.
This is certainly a unique take on romantasy and I’m loving the dystopian futuristic vibes. It reminded me slightly of Divergent and Netflix’s Fate: The Winx Saga so if you’re into those, you’ll love this book. The pacing is excellent, never a boring page, and the last 20% or so positively flew. I couldn’t see where this book was going at all, and especially with the love interests, it was hard to know who Maya would choose, right up til the end. And even then, you’re kept guessing …
I love the elemental magic part of this story and learning about the different types was fun and engaging. There are never any huge info drops so it’s an easy to follow narrative that was great to be completely absorbed by. With lots of twists and surprises, it was definitely hard to put down.
This is a solid debut for the author with plenty of foreshadowing for future books and I’m so keen to see what happens in this world next.
